UW Health at The American Center

Location: Madison, Wisconsin

Areas of Expertise: HVAC and Plumbing

UW Health at The American Center is a newly constructed 500,000 square foot, full-patient hospital. Hooper was selected to perform the plumbing and HVAC scope of the project based on our qualifications and extensive experience within the healthcare sector.

Hooper’s crews installed over 150,000 feet of pipe, 3 RO systems, and a water reuse system. To expedite the schedule, Trimble Total Station Survey was used for piping layout and sleeving. For the HVAC portion of the project, three 600 horsepower steam boilers with full steam distribution were added, as well as three 1,000 ton centrifugal chillers with cooling towers to provide chilled water distribution to the hospital. A 130 ton dedicated heat recovery chiller now provides and services the process and low temperature hot water needs.

Getting involved with the design process at an early stage, Hooper was able to evaluate and save the owner hundreds of thousands of dollars from their standard building practices. Working closely with suppliers and the consultants we were able to meet the project budget through continual equipment revision and selection.
